Biological Activity

[Description]:

GSK3987 is a pan LXRα/β agonist with EC50s of 50 nM, 40 nM for LXRα-SRC1 and LXRβ-SRC1, respectively. GSK3987 increases the expression of ABCA1 and SREBP-1c. GSK3987 induces cellular cholesterol efflux and triglyceride accumulation[1].

[In Vitro]

GSK3987 (compound 4) shows activity with EC50s of 0.08 µM, 50 nM, 40 nM for ABCA1, LXRα-SRC1, LXRβ-SRC1, respectively[1]. GSK3987 (30, 100, 300, 1000 nM) increases the expression of ABCA1 and induces cellular cholesterol efflux to apoA1 particles in a dose-dependent manner in primary human macrophages[1]. GSK3987 (6-1500 nM) increases the expression of SREBP-1c and induces triglyceride accumulation in human hepatoma (HepG2) cells in a dose-dependent manner[1].
